Friction is a force that opposes the motion of one surface sliding or rolling over another.
Friction is a fundamental concept in physics. It is a force that resists the relative motion of solid surfaces, fluid layers, and material elements sliding against each other. This force is generated due to the interactions at the microscopic level between the surfaces in contact.
There are two main types of friction: static and kinetic. Static friction acts on objects when they are stationary, preventing them from starting to move. For example, if you push a heavy box, you need to overcome the static friction before the box starts moving. On the other hand, kinetic friction, also known as sliding or dynamic friction, acts on objects when they are in motion. This is the friction you feel when you slide your hand across a table.
The amount of friction depends on two factors: the types of materials in contact and the force pressing the surfaces together. Different materials have different levels of roughness and therefore create different amounts of friction. For instance, rubber on concrete produces more friction than ice on steel. The force pressing the surfaces together, often due to gravity, also affects the friction. The greater the force, the more the surfaces are pressed together, and the greater the friction.
Friction plays a crucial role in our daily lives. It allows us to walk without slipping, hold objects, and stop vehicles by applying brakes. However, it can also cause wear and tear on mechanical parts and decrease the efficiency of machines by converting useful energy into heat. Therefore, understanding friction and how to control it is essential in many areas of science and engineering.
